centos7默认字体_CentOS7.5字体美化
背景知識(shí)
有襯線(xiàn) (Serif) 無(wú)襯線(xiàn) (Sans Serif) 和等寬 (Monospace) 字型
1 有襯線(xiàn) (Serif) 字型是比較正式的字體,比劃粗細(xì)不一,在筆劃的邊緣有裝飾部分(我的理解是有筆鋒)。英文當(dāng)中比較有名的包括 Times New Roman, Georgia, 而中文當(dāng)中則是包括大名鼎鼎的宋體,明體(繁體宋體在港臺(tái)的叫法)。Serif font 的好處是看起來(lái)比較容易辨認(rèn),我自己覺(jué)得讀起來(lái)速度會(huì)快。
2 無(wú)襯線(xiàn) (Sans Serif) 是比較活潑一些的字體,比劃粗細(xì)一致。。英文當(dāng)中包括 Arial, Helvetica, Tahoma, Verdana 等,而中文則是包括黑體,幼圓,仿宋好像也算是 sans serif。要注意的是,這里的” 黑體” 有時(shí)會(huì)造成歧義,如要表達(dá) Bold 的字體,可能粗體是更恰當(dāng)。Sans Serif 的好處,據(jù)說(shuō)字體小的時(shí)候看起來(lái)比較舒服。
3 等寬 (Monospace) 字型顧名思義就是每個(gè)字母的寬度相同。通常顯示代碼的時(shí)候用等寬的字體會(huì)比較整齊. 另外命令行 (Console) 里面也用等寬字體比較好看。比較有名的是 Courier。 我是 Dejavu Sans Mono 的忠實(shí)粉絲。
DPI
DPI=Dots per inch. 在顯示器里可以理解為一英寸長(zhǎng)要多少像素。Windows 以及 Firefox (all platform) 里的默認(rèn)值為 96。以前的話(huà)這個(gè)值是和大多數(shù)顯示器差的不會(huì)太遠(yuǎn)。但是很多現(xiàn)在的顯示器可以支持到更高(比如我的 Macbook Pro 的 LCD 就是 110)。那么如果還設(shè)定 DPI=96,相應(yīng)的字體就會(huì)顯小。所以可以首先確定自己系統(tǒng)里設(shè)定的 DPI 是否正確。
字體的單位
Font 的大小分為 pointsize(單位是 pt 磅) 和 pixelsize(單位是 px 像素). 兩者換算的關(guān)系可參考 http://www.emdpi.com/fontsize.html . 簡(jiǎn)單說(shuō)來(lái)關(guān)于磅和像素這兩個(gè)單位的換算關(guān)系是:1 磅=1/72 英寸,而 1 英寸 = DPI 像素。 所以一個(gè) X pt 的字,折合 X*DPI/72 px.
Linux 系統(tǒng)里面容易混淆的地方是不同地方的設(shè)置用的不同的單位. 比如 GNOME 桌面設(shè)置字體的時(shí)候,單位是磅 (pt) 而而 Firefox 當(dāng)中字體的設(shè)置用的是像素 (px).
GNOME 設(shè)置字體
首先在桌面左上角 ->'applications->'Utilities'->'Tweak Tool',會(huì)出現(xiàn)如下的面板:
fontconfig 設(shè)置字體
設(shè)置 fontconfig 的作用在于你可以手動(dòng)設(shè)置系統(tǒng)什么時(shí)候用什么中文字體. 比如系統(tǒng)知道自己要顯示一段 Sans Serif 的文字, 英文部分好說(shuō), 咣咣弄好了, 但是中文部分它不知道得用什么字體. 于是你可以在 fontconfig 里設(shè)置, 使得它可以用微軟雅黑 (Microsoft YaHei) 來(lái)顯示那部分中文, 這就是字體替換。
YaHei Consolas Hybrid字體安裝
看了下網(wǎng)上很多人都會(huì)用YaHei Consolas Hybrid這個(gè)字體,正好有人上傳到Github上面了,并且寫(xiě)了一個(gè)安裝方法,那么我們就“借(chao)鑒(xi)”一下吧
git clone https://github.com/yakumioto/YaHei-Consolas-Hybrid-1.12
mkdir /usr/share/fonts/Chinese
cp Yahei-Consolas-Hybrid /usr/share/fonts/Chinese
chmod 644 /usr/share/fonts/Chinese/Yahei-Consolas-Hybrid-1.12
cd /usr/share/fonts/
mkfontscale
mkfontdir
fc-cache -fv
adobe字體字體安裝
yum -y install adobe-source-code-pro-fonts
微軟雅黑字體安裝
http://www.zitixiazai.org/weiruanzitixiazai/3461.html
cp MSYH.TTF /usr/share/fonts/
cd /usr/share/fonts/
mkfontscale
mkfontdir
fc-cache
fc-list :lang=zh
monoca字體安裝
git clone https://github.com/cstrap/monaco-font.git
cd monaco-font
./install.sh http://jorrel.googlepages.com/Monaco_Linux.ttf
后面的url可以替換為http://www.gringod.com/wp-upload/software/Fonts/Monaco_Linux.ttf或者h(yuǎn)ttps://gist.github.com/epegzz/1634235#file-monaco_linux-powerline-ttf
利用tweak-tool調(diào)整系統(tǒng)字體
谷歌瀏覽器字體美化
--文章的正文,如果有很多內(nèi)容,為了提高辨識(shí)率,用Serif,另外,使用Serif會(huì)也會(huì)讓人感覺(jué)更加的正式(如:?"Times New Roman" ?宋體)。
--文章的標(biāo)題,字體較大,字少,或者正文內(nèi)容很少,用Sans Serif(如:Verdana ?圓體)。
--編輯的字體使用Monospace等寬字體(如:?"Century Schoolbook Mono BT" ?"Lucida Console" ?ProggySquareSZ?)
普通美化
高級(jí)美化
在谷歌商店安裝Advanced Font Settings擴(kuò)展
然后在https://www.google.com/get/noto/下載Noto字體
最后打開(kāi)谷歌瀏覽器的字體設(shè)置,先選擇 Script,默認(rèn)的 default 是英文
點(diǎn)擊應(yīng)用后再選擇 Simplified Han,這樣就都適配了
如果你想更進(jìn)一步,可以在谷歌商店直接搜索"替換字體的中文部分為雅黑"和"Custom CSS"兩個(gè)插件,會(huì)獲得更好的視覺(jué)效果
火狐瀏覽器字體設(shè)置
總結(jié)
以上是生活随笔為你收集整理的centos7默认字体_CentOS7.5字体美化的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問(wèn)題。
- 上一篇: comsol显示电场计算结果_在 COM
- 下一篇: 如何在graphpad表示出正负误差_G